Transaction 389ebe0407326a6d84d0691741e7e9ebf8c4e40ff1b2ac891738c9407c565d0e
1 Input
1 Output
-
389ebe0407326a6d84d0691741e7e9ebf8c4e40ff1b2ac891738c9407c565d0e:0
- value
- 2947415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373b713fb5e16fb5411418d22029fbbbc43db OP_EQUAL
- address
- 3BMEX2bUwvfJoMJaabn5ZmQm5VMHU7Q6Nq